Output 89a063db19ba8e9d6ac0b9dd82ab1ec0fc26c0967ae0f36ecb95d5e11a78ee04:0

value
13785651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da9e47bef1f2bc9801902d871bc687a987dad2f2 OP_EQUAL
address
3McxqsHkT1njzLyqN2u5qhDCPSSReRSRDx
transaction
89a063db19ba8e9d6ac0b9dd82ab1ec0fc26c0967ae0f36ecb95d5e11a78ee04
spent
true